Hot Springs Town, Montana Census 2020 Voting-age Population By Race and Ethnicity
According to the data from the US 2020 decennial Census, in April 2020, the 492 voting-age population of Hot Springs Town, MT residents comprised of 10 residents who identified as Hispanic or Latino (2.03%), and 482 residents who identified as Non-Hispanic (97.97%).
Race: The White Alone voting-age population was the largest racial group in Hot Springs Town, MT, with a voting-age population of 412 (83.74%). The Two Or More Races voting-age population was the second largest racial group in Hot Springs Town, MT, with a voting-age population of 41 (8.33%). The American Indian and Alaska Native Alone voting-age population was the third largest racial group in Hot Springs Town, MT, with a voting-age population of 30 (6.10%). The smallest racial group in Hot Springs Town, MT was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one with a voting-age population of 0 (0.00%).
Ethnicity: The Non-Hispanic - White Alone voting-age population was the largest ethnic group in Hot Springs Town, MT, with a voting-age population of 411 (83.54%). The Non-Hispanic - Two or More Races voting-age population was the second largest ethnic group in Hot Springs Town, MT, with a voting-age population of 38 (7.72%). The Non-Hispanic - American Indian & Alaska Native voting-age population was the third largest ethnic group in Hot Springs Town, MT, with a voting-age population of 28 (5.69%). The smallest ethnic group in Hot Springs Town, MT was Non-Hispanic - Some Other Race Alone with a voting-age population of 0 (0.00%).
